Take notice that on July 20, 2004, Columbia Gulf Transmission Company (Columbia Gulf) filed a report on the flow-back to customers of funds received from insurance carriers for environmental costs attributable to Columbia Gulf's Docket No. RP91-160 settlement period.

Columbia Gulf states that it allocated such recoveries among customers based on their fixed cost responsibility for services rendered on the Columbia Gulf system during the period December 1, 1991, through October 31, 1994, the period of the Docket No. RP91-160 settlement).

Columbia Gulf states that it provided a copy of the report to all customers who received a share of the environmental insurance recoveries and all state commissions whose jurisdiction includes the location of any such recipient.
